14 I chattered like a swallow or a crane.
    I moaned like a dove.
    My eyes weaken looking upward.
    Lord, I am oppressed.
    Be my security.”
15 What will I say?
    He has both spoken to me, and himself has done it.
    I will walk carefully all my years because of the anguish of my soul.
16 Lord, men live by these things;
    and my spirit finds life in all of them:
    you restore me, and cause me to live.

14 I cried like a swift or thrush,
    I moaned like a mourning dove.(A)
My eyes grew weak(B) as I looked to the heavens.
    I am being threatened; Lord, come to my aid!”(C)

15 But what can I say?(D)
    He has spoken to me, and he himself has done this.(E)
I will walk humbly(F) all my years
    because of this anguish of my soul.(G)
16 Lord, by such things people live;
    and my spirit finds life in them too.
You restored me to health
    and let me live.(H)
